结论:阿里云服务器的CentOS Stream可以选,但更适合熟悉Linux系统、追求前沿技术或开发测试场景的用户,生产环境需谨慎评估稳定性需求。
1. CentOS Stream的定位与特点
- 滚动更新模式:CentOS Stream是RHEL的上游版本,介于Fedora和RHEL之间,提供持续更新的软件包,适合希望提前体验新功能的用户。
- 开发/测试友好:适合开发者快速获取最新工具链,但缺乏RHEL的长期稳定性保障,生产环境需权衡风险。
2. 阿里云支持情况
- 官方镜像可用:阿里云提供CentOS Stream 8/9等版本,安装配置与其他CentOS镜像一致。
- 兼容性:主流云服务(如ECS、SLB)兼容性良好,但部分企业级软件(如Oracle DB)可能未官方支持Stream版本。
3. 适用场景分析
✅ 推荐场景
- 开发测试环境:需要最新内核或软件版本时(如测试Python 3.12)。
- 技术尝鲜:学习RHEL未来特性或参与社区贡献。
❌ 谨慎选择场景
- 生产环境:关键业务需长期稳定支持,建议选择阿里云Anolis OS(兼容RHEL)或直接使用RHEL镜像。
- 传统企业应用:依赖特定老旧软件包时,Stream的滚动更新可能导致兼容性问题。
4. 替代方案建议
- Anolis OS:阿里云优化的RHEL替代品,提供8-10年支持周期,更适合企业生产。
- OpenAnolis/Alibaba Cloud Linux:深度集成阿里云生态,性能优化更彻底。
5. 注意事项
- 更新策略:Stream的频繁更新需团队具备主动运维能力,避免自动更新导致意外中断。
- 社区支持:CentOS官方转向Stream后,传统CentOS用户需迁移至其他分支(如Rocky Linux)。
总结:CentOS Stream在阿里云上可用,但需明确自身需求——“前沿性优先”选Stream,“稳定优先”选Anolis/RHEL。普通用户建议优先考虑阿里云提供的企业级替代方案。